Gaols for Wales[edit]

He was listed as scoring no goals in 11 apps for Wales but he scored in a 1958 World Cup Qualifier v Isreal.Statto74 (talk) 13:42, 11 July 2016 (UTC)[reply]

After having a quick look, I think there's some confusion over which Allchurch brother scored the goal as some sources have it credited to Ivor and some to Len. Some, such as rsssf, even have the scorer simply listed as Allchurch just to confuse the matter further. Kosack (talk) 15:06, 11 July 2016 (UTC)[reply]
I would lean more toward Len from the look of it, but I'll ask a second opinion from @Eldumpo:. Hope you don't mind the ping. Kosack (talk) 15:24, 11 July 2016 (UTC)[reply]
According to Rothmans, it was Ivor who scored in both matches against Israel in 1958, and Len did not play in the second of those games. Regards. Eldumpo (talk) 17:38, 12 July 2016 (UTC)[reply]
